Language

The language tab on the CommerceCM menu provides access to the Language Resource Manager, a powerful tool originally created to help multi-lingual merchants localize their content for different languages.   After realizing that it had applications for single language sites as well we opened it up to our users. 

LRM codes are used throughout the site in areas where it is not practical to provide a WYSIWYG editor.  They are used for labels within programmed controls, error messages, and help tips. 

The interface reflects that this was originally a tool built by programmers for programmers.

The image below is from a bilingual site.  Single language sites are similar.

Quick Stats: shows you at a glance how many of your LRM's are incomplete.  Empty LRM's are not a problem and all sites have many LRM's that are not used, or are only used occasionally.

Search Variables:  Merchants can search either by the LRM code or by using the text that they see on the page.  Search results replace the Variable Table at the bottom of the page.  You must hit the enter button to trigger the search.  For help finding what LRM codes are on any given page, including empty ones, contact support.  You can also refer to your site documentation where we list specific LRM's used on your site.

Data Controller:  This allows you to view by category.  You will notice in the table though that many LRMs have not been categorized.  Underneath the Category filter is a link to a page that allows you to create and edit categories.

Variable Table:

  • click the icon to open the editor
  • Default Variable:  This shows the content of the LRM
  • Category
  • Programmer Key:  This is what will show on the page if you are viewing LRM's or what is provided in your documentation.
  • Translation status:  If there is no content, it will be red as shown in the first item.  

Tips:

  • You cannot delete an LRM so if you do not need it, leave it empty.
  • Not all LRM's with content are used. 
  • The same LRM can be used in multiple places so check your site carefully after updating one.
  • LRM's sometimes contain HTML but that is a bad habit and can have unintended consequences.  Test on your staging site before this sort of shenanigans.
